The Game Announces The Release Of The ‘Documentary 2’ Winter (Aus/Nz) 2015

Ten years after releasing his groundbreaking multi-platinum debut album ‘The Documentary’, hip hop legend The Game announces the release of ‘The Documentary 2’ his highly anticipated forthcoming album on eOne Music/Blood Money Ent./Fifth Amendment Ent and Shock Records in Aus/NZ. Earlier this year, on 18th January, The Game celebrated the 10th anniversary of the release of The Documentary’ with a concert in his hometown of LA at the Belasco Theater. The Game brought out surprise guests Dr. Dre (who produced the debut album), Kendrick Lamar, Tyga, Ab-Soul, ScHoolboy Q, O.T. Genasis and Marsha Ambrosius. Pez – The Game

Pez is not like other hip-hop artists. With his laid-back nature and ever-present smile, the Melburnian instantly distinguishes himself from others of the genre with his lack of pretence and genuine demeanour. But once his music – rich with soul-searching honesty, gritty melody and traditional hip-hop ethics – is heard, the distinction is even clearer. Pez rose from obscurity late in 2008 with his debut single The Festival Song. Yung Warriors – Standing Strong

Introducing Yung Warriors, Australia’s fastest rising Indigenous hip hop outfit. Fresh off the back of dates with American Hip Hop heavyweights D12 and recent US showcase’s in NY & LA, Yung Warriors have just announced the release of their second album Standing Strong, in stores now through Payback Records / Shock. Yung Warriors is brothers Tjiimba and D Boy. Together they’ve supported the likes of Akon, 50 Cent, The Game and Outlawz, whilst maintaining a regular presence in their hometown of Melbourne.
